Compact Helm Navigation & Tactical Comms
When you are crashing through rough offshore chop at 45 knots, you cannot afford to stretch or lean to view a distant multi-function display. Space and power constraints dictate ultra-rugged, highly focused electronics that deliver immediate situational data.
For fixed-mount dashboard arrays, the industry standard for tactical PWC rigging is the Garmin STRIKER 4 Fishfinder Series. Its compact, weatherized 3.5-inch footprint mounts cleanly to handlebar systems without obstructing control access or your forward line of sight. For complete modular utility, tracking arrays like the STRIKER 4 Portable Bundle integrate a self-contained rechargeable battery system, eliminating the need to splice power lines directly into your jet ski's primary starting battery circuit.
When operating past cellular tower range, redundant offshore tracking and emergency communication networks are mandatory:
-
Garmin GPSMAP 86sci Handheld GPS: This floating marine handheld unit features preloaded BlueChart g3 coastal cartography and built-in inReach satellite technology, enabling interactive two-way SOS texting directly to search and rescue assets from anywhere on earth.
-
Floating Handheld VHF Radios: Submersible communication lifelines like the Standard Horizon HX320 (featuring integrated Bluetooth and USB charging) or the Icom IC-M25 EVO provide crystal-clear line-of-sight transmission while tethered natively to your life jacket.
Personnel Accountability: The Man Overboard Loop
In an open-ocean environment, high-speed displacement changes can separate a rider from their craft in a fraction of a second. Managing personnel accountability on a jet ski requires a wireless, real-time tracking network.
The wearable Garmin MOB (Man Overboard) Tag establishes an automated safety link with your on-board Garmin chartplotters and compatible marine smartwatches, including the luxury Garmin quatix 7 Marine GPS Smartwatch. If an operator or passenger is thrown into the water, the tag submerges, instantly breaking the wireless signal and forcing connected devices to drop a precise emergency return waypoint on your map. To maintain flawless operational mobility, riders can ditch the standard wristbands and utilize the specialized Garmin Carabiner Clip to anchor their safety tracking tags directly onto the D-rings of their heavy-duty flotation vests or belt packs.
